Red Storm Baseball In Rain Delay
4/22/2006 12:00:00 AM | Baseball
April 22, 2006
QUEENS, N.Y. - The first pitch of today's BIG EAST baseball game between St. John's and Connecticut has been delayed due to rain. Originally scheduled for 1 p.m., the start of the game has been pushed back until weather and field conditions are playable - an estimated 3 p.m. start. Sophomore left-hander Matt Tosoni (1-0, 2.36 ERA) is scheduled to take the mound for the Red Storm and face UConn's Rich Sirois (3-1, 2.95 ERA) in the probable pitching match-up.
